Output 1a39c77f0563bf8643f93efe7c74ea0aefa83ed76461394caaa148a4ebc04802:5

value
2521882
script pubkey
OP_0 OP_PUSHBYTES_20 d3d665e422bcf27ed396243e2c3f439e984caeae
address
bc1q60txtepzhne8a5ukyslzc06rn6vyet4w2fudj9
transaction
1a39c77f0563bf8643f93efe7c74ea0aefa83ed76461394caaa148a4ebc04802